Output 953a84881d847d21a512a01395a50f1d805ff2114376fcc4c7700395fd655b63:1

value
1166679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c897f61244d370300bd7d430c8318213c7e030f3 OP_EQUAL
address
3Kyf7Mr7trwgpJQrvV1GphDV1Yw5YjWsGt
transaction
953a84881d847d21a512a01395a50f1d805ff2114376fcc4c7700395fd655b63
confirmations
337948
spent
true